In this adaption of her TED talk in essay form, Adichie explores the necessity for feminism with clear and concise arguments drawing from her experiences both growing up in Nigeria and living in Western cultures. It is a short read that is easily understandable. Her writing is engaging and persuasive, but also enchanting. As a feminist, I loved it. And I think it should be read by everyone - male or female. However, I think it would be especially helpful for someone questioning feminism or "anti-feminist" because her arguments do not delve deeply into philosophical reasoning like other feminist writings. For people just beginning to appreciate feminism or looking for practical approaches and arguments to employ in their day-to-day life, it is perfect.
